([YouTube](https://www.youtube.com/user/tommyhilfiger), [Instagram](https://www.instagram.com/tommyhilfiger/), [TikTok](https://www.tiktok.com/%40tommyhilfiger?lang=en)) The Team The BU Outlet Global team supports global and regional teams across outlet buying and product-related processes. Within this team, Product Development manages the journey from concept to finished product. Partnering closely with Merchandising, Buying, Sourcing, Production, and Global teams, we deliver high-quality, commercially successful products that reflect the brand vision and meet business objectives. The Role As a Product Developer, you will support the end-to-end product development process, ensuring products are developed on time, within cost targets, and to the required quality standards. You will partner with cross-functional teams and vendors to bring design concepts to life while maintaining accurate product data and managing sample development. Key Responsibilities - Partner with Buyers, Raw Materials, vendors, and global teams to support product development. - Manage product development timelines and help ensure key milestones are met. - Support costing analysis and maintain development cost tracking. - Coordinate prototype and sample orders, tracking progress through development. - Ensure accurate product information, BOMs, and data are maintained in PLM systems. - Monitor sample status, approvals, and delivery timelines. - Identify development risks and support problem-solving to keep projects on track. - Contribute to process improvements and best practices across product development. Qualifications - Bachelor's degree in Fashion, Product Development, or a related field. - 3–5+ years of product development experience, preferably in WSW Wovens and Knits. - Strong understanding of garment construction, materials, and manufacturing processes. - Knowledge of product development workflows, costing, and sourcing. - Experience working with PLM systems; Centric PLM experience is a big plus. -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ills. - Ability to manage multiple projects and deadlines in a fast-paced environment. - Detail-oriented with a proactive and collaborative approach. - Proficiency in Microsoft Office, especially Excel is a plus. - Passion for product, innovation, and womenswear Your Wellbeing is Our Priority In the heart of Amsterdam, PVH is home to the global headquarters of Tommy Hilfiger and the European offices of Calvin Klein. - Wellbeing: exclusive onsite gym and fitness classes, personal training, meditation studio, sports clubs, in-house physio, and receive access to our nutritional and wellbeing programs - Campus: extensive food and beverage offerings, top-notch restaurant, barista coffee bars, sky bar, monthly social events, weekly Thursday drinks, game nights, and campus-themed activities that will keep your social life busy - Develop your career: whether you lead a team or contribute your own expertise, everyone is a leader at PVH.
